Reverse cell lookup will only show the city from where the phone is registered to. It may show the coverage provider. In order to see the name a payment is required.

While there are no databases dedicated solely to cell phone numbers, online phonebooks will often list cell phone numbers. There are also a number of sites that will do a reverse search for cell phone numbers -- for a small fee.
